Fight For Love is a podcast for women navigating the impact of pornography on relationships, faith, and identity. Hosted by LifeWay author and founder of Fight For Love Ministries, Rosie Makinney, the podcast began by helping women make sense of betrayal, trauma, and recovery in porn-affected marriages.
